Insultab's Medical Grade Heat Shrink Tube is a versatile and reliable solution for electrical and medical applications. Suitable for wire sizes 24 AWG to 22 AWG, this thin-wall tubing provides a secure and durable seal, protecting against moisture, dust, and other environmental factors. Its 2:1 I.D. shrink ratio ensures a precise fit, while its flexible and abrasion-resistant properties make it easy to work with. With a temperature range of -67°F to 250°F and UV light-resistance, this tube is ideal for use in medical devices, electrical connections, and other applications where reliability and safety are paramount.
Heat Shrink Tubing, Medical Grade, Thin Wall, Material Acrylate Olefin, Flexible, Flame Retardant No, Adhesive Lined No, Shrink Ratio 2:1, Use With Wire Size 24 AWG to 22 AWG, I.D. Before Shrinking 0.13 in, I.D. After Shrinking 0.06 in, Wall Thickness After Shrinking 0.02 in, Length 4 ft, Shrink Tubing Properties Abrasion-Resistant, Medical Grade, UV Light-Resistant, Color Black, Temp. Range -67 Degrees to 250 Degrees F, Package Style Individual Pieces, Min. Shrink Temp. 250 Degrees F
